Improving Pediatric Care Through The Use Of A Pediatric Intubation Trainer

Pediatric intubation is a delicate procedure that requires skill and precision in order to safely secure an airway in children. To ensure that medical professionals are adequately prepared to perform this crucial task, the use of a pediatric intubation trainer has become increasingly common. This specialized training tool provides a realistic simulation of intubating a child, allowing practitioners to practice and refine their skills in a controlled environment.

The pediatric intubation trainer is designed to mimic the size and anatomy of a child’s airway, providing a lifelike experience for medical professionals undergoing training. By utilizing this tool, practitioners can develop proficiency in intubation techniques, such as inserting the endotracheal tube and properly positioning it in the trachea. This hands-on practice is essential for mastering the skills necessary to perform pediatric intubation safely and effectively.

One of the key benefits of using a pediatric intubation trainer is the ability to simulate various scenarios that may arise during intubation procedures. Practitioners can practice responding to difficult airways, as well as learning how to navigate potential complications that may occur during the intubation process. This type of comprehensive training is essential for preparing medical professionals to handle the challenges they may encounter in real-life pediatric intubation scenarios.

In addition to providing a realistic simulation of intubation procedures, the pediatric intubation trainer also offers feedback and evaluation capabilities to help practitioners track their progress and identify areas for improvement. By receiving constructive feedback from the trainer, medical professionals can work on refining their technique and honing their skills to ensure optimal patient outcomes during intubation procedures.

Another advantage of using a pediatric intubation trainer is the opportunity for medical professionals to familiarize themselves with the equipment and tools required for intubation procedures. By practicing with the trainer, practitioners can become more comfortable and proficient in using intubation tools, such as laryngoscopes and endotracheal tubes. This hands-on experience is invaluable for ensuring that practitioners are adequately prepared to perform intubation procedures in a clinical setting.

Furthermore, the pediatric intubation trainer offers a safe and controlled environment for practitioners to practice and refine their skills without putting pediatric patients at risk. This type of simulation-based training allows medical professionals to gain confidence and competence in intubation techniques, reducing the likelihood of errors or complications during real-life procedures. By honing their skills on the trainer, practitioners can improve their ability to provide high-quality care to pediatric patients in need of intubation.
